Java语言的移动开发与移动应用开发.pptx

Java语言的移动开发与移动应用开发.pptx

  1. 1、本文档共36页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多

Java语言的移动开发与移动应用开发

Java移动开发的优势

Java移动开发的局限性

移动应用开发的分类

Java移动应用开发的平台

Java移动应用开发的技术栈

Java移动应用开发的工具

Java移动应用开发的流程

Java移动应用开发的常见问题ContentsPage目录页

Java移动开发的优势Java语言的移动开发与移动应用开发

Java移动开发的优势Java的跨平台能力1.Java的跨平台能力体现在其代码可在不同平台上编译和运行,无需重新编写。这大大节省了开发成本和时间,使开发人员能够更轻松地为不同平台开发应用程序。2.由于Java的跨平台能力,Java应用程序可以在多种设备上运行,包括智能手机、平板电脑、笔记本电脑和台式机。这使得Java应用程序更具通用性,可以满足更多用户的需求。3.Java的跨平台能力也为开发人员提供了更多的职业机会。开发人员可以利用Java的跨平台能力为不同平台开发应用程序,从而获得更多的工作机会。Java的强大开发环境1.Java拥有丰富的开发环境,包括集成开发环境(IDE)、编译器、调试器等。这些开发工具使开发人员能够快速、高效地开发Java应用程序。2.Java的开发环境还包括许多第三方库和框架,这些库和框架可以帮助开发人员快速构建应用程序。这些库和框架包括用于构建用户界面的库、用于数据库访问的库、用于网络编程的库等。3.Java的强大开发环境使开发人员能够轻松地构建功能强大、可靠的应用程序。

Java移动开发的优势Java的安全性1.Java具有很高的安全性,这体现在其代码的可验证性和安全性。Java代码在运行前会被验证,以确保代码不会对系统造成损害。此外,Java代码在运行时也会受到安全机制的保护,以防止攻击者对代码进行篡改或攻击。2.Java的高安全性使其非常适合开发金融、医疗等对安全性要求较高的应用程序。3.Java的安全性也使开发人员能够更安心地开发应用程序。开发人员不用担心应用程序会被攻击者攻击或篡改,可以专注于应用程序的功能和性能。Java的灵活性1.Java是一种非常灵活的语言,它可以适应不同的开发环境和需求。Java应用程序可以在不同的操作系统上运行,包括Windows、Linux、macOS等。此外,Java应用程序也可以在不同的平台上运行,包括智能手机、平板电脑、笔记本电脑和台式机等。2.Java的灵活性也体现在其强大的语法特性。Java的语法特性支持多种编程范式,包括面向对象编程、函数式编程和泛型编程等。这使开发人员能够使用不同的编程风格来开发应用程序。3.Java的灵活性使其非常适合开发各种类型的应用程序,包括游戏、企业应用程序、移动应用程序等。

Java移动开发的优势Java的社区支持1.Java拥有庞大的社区支持,这体现在其众多的用户和开发人员。Java社区为用户和开发人员提供了丰富的资源,包括文档、教程、论坛等。这些资源可以帮助用户和开发人员学习Java、开发Java应用程序和解决Java开发中的问题。2.Java社区的活跃度也很高,这体现在其经常举办的会议、讲座和培训等活动。这些活动为用户和开发人员提供了一个交流和学习的平台。3.Java社区的支持使Java开发人员能够更轻松地开发Java应用程序,并可以更快速地解决Java开发中的问题。Java的市场前景1.Java是一种非常受欢迎的编程语言,这体现在其庞大的用户基数。Java拥有超过1000万的用户,是世界上最受欢迎的编程语言之一。2.Java被广泛用于开发各种类型的应用程序,包括游戏、企业应用程序、移动应用程序等。这使得Java成为一种非常有前景的编程语言。3.Java的市场前景也体现在其不断增长的就业市场。Java开发人员的需求量很大,这使得Java开发人员的薪资水平也相对较高。

Java移动开发的局限性Java语言的移动开发与移动应用开发

Java移动开发的局限性Java虚拟机限制1.Java虚拟机资源占用大:Java虚拟机需要在手机上运行,它会占用大量的内存和处理能力,这可能会导致手机运行缓慢或卡顿。2.Java虚拟机启动慢:Java虚拟机在启动时需要进行一些初始化工作,这可能会导致应用程序启动时间较长,影响用户体验。3.Java虚拟机安全性差:Java虚拟机对代码安全性的控制不够严格,这可能会导致应用程序出现安全问题,例如恶意代码攻击或数据泄露。语言特性限制1.Java语言过于复杂:Java语言的语法和语义比较复杂,这可能会导致开发人员难以学习和掌握,并增加应用程序开发的难度。2.Java语言缺乏动态性:Java语言是一种静态类型语言,这意味着变量的类型在编译时就必须确定,这可能会限制应用程序的灵活性。3.Ja

文档评论(0)

布丁文库 + 关注
官方认证
内容提供者

该用户很懒,什么也没介绍

认证主体 重庆微铭汇信息技术有限公司
IP属地浙江
统一社会信用代码/组织机构代码
91500108305191485W

1亿VIP精品文档

相关文档